**The Spirituals and the Blues: An Interpretation** by James H. Cone isn't your typical dry theology textbook – it's a passionate exploration of how enslaved and oppressed African Americans channeled their deepest struggles into soul-stirring music. Cone, a pioneering liberation theologian, brilliantly connects the dots between plantation spirituals and urban blues, showing how both genres became vehicles for resistance, hope, and raw human truth.

This isn't academic jargon dressed up fancy – Cone writes with fire about how music became theology for people whose voices were systematically silenced.
